Investing in a belt strap cutting machine can significantly enhance the efficiency of your business operations. First and foremost, these machines deliver precision cutting, which reduces material wastage and ensures consistent product quality. Unlike manual cutting, which can vary in accuracy, a belt strap cutting machine provides uniform results every time, leading to a more professional finish. This not only improves customer satisfaction but also enhances your brand's reputation in the market.
In addition to precision, belt strap cutting machines increase productivity. They can process large volumes of material in a fraction of the time it would take when cutting manually. This means you can meet customer demands faster, leading to increased sales opportunities. Moreover, automating the cutting process allows your staff to focus on other important aspects of production, further optimizing workflow.

When investing in a belt strap cutting machine, understanding the technical specifications is crucial to ensure optimal performance and efficiency in your manufacturing process. One of the first specifications to consider is cutting speed, which significantly impacts productivity. According to industry reports, machines capable of cutting at speeds exceeding 50 meters per minute can enhance output by nearly 30%. This increase allows businesses to meet growing market demands without sacrificing quality.
Additionally, the type of cutting blade and its material are vital factors. High-speed steel (HSS) blades, for example, are renowned for their durability and precision, enabling consistent results even under heavy use. Studies show that businesses implementing HSS blades can reduce maintenance costs by up to 25% over time due to their extended lifespan. Furthermore, the machine’s compatibility with various materials, such as leather, fabric, and synthetic materials, should be assessed. Flexibility in processing different types of belt straps can greatly expand a company’s product offerings, attracting a broader customer base and ultimately increasing revenue potential.
